With a score of 57 out of 100, The Pavilion At Queens For Rehabilitation & Nrsing earns a C grade — placing it near the middle of New York nursing facilities. Families should review the detailed metrics below when considering this Flushing location.

Staffing at The Pavilion At Queens For Rehabilitation & Nrsing is near the national average, with 3.73 total nursing hours per resident per day (national average: 3.8 hours).

Recent inspections identified 17 deficiencies at The Pavilion At Queens For Rehabilitation & Nrsing. While none were classified as the most serious level, families should review the detailed inspection history below.

How This Grade Was Calculated

This facility's grade of C is based on a score of 57 out of 100, calculated from official CMS Nursing Home Compare data:

  • Overall CMS Rating: 3★ → 24 pts (max 40)
  • Health Inspection Rating: 2★ → 10 pts (max 25)
  • Staffing Rating: 2★ → 8 pts (max 20)
  • Quality Measures Rating: 5★ → 15 pts (max 15)

Grades: A=85+, B=70–84, C=55–69, D=40–54, F=below 40
